The Role
We are seeking an experienced Contracts Manager to oversee multiple roofing and cladding projects, managing the complete contract lifecycle from initial enquiry to final handover.

Key Responsibilities

  • Carry out site surveys and interpret technical drawings and specifications
  • Prepare costings, risk assessments, tender documents, and value-engineered proposals
  • Oversee project mobilisation, including scope, budgets, timelines, KPIs, and procurement
  • Produce CDM documentation (RAMS, CPP) and secure necessary permits and warranties
  • Plan and coordinate resources (labour, plant, and materials) across several sites
  • Lead site start-up meetings and ensure compliance with health, safety, and quality standards
  • Monitor progress, track variations, and manage budgets and cash flow
  • Conduct client meetings, deliver progress updates, and manage project handovers
  • Drive continuous improvement through KPI analysis and lessons learned
